What Is THC Vaping?
THC, or tetrahydrocannabinol, is the psychoactive compound found in cannabis. Vaping involves using a device to heat the THC oil or juice to its vaporization point, allowing users to inhale the mist it produces. This method bypasses the combustion process, often associated with traditional smoking, reducing the inhalation of harmful carcinogens.

Legal Landscape of THC Vaping in the UK
While CBD (cannabidiol) products are legal under certain conditions, THC remains a controlled substance in the UK. This legal distinction is crucial for consumers. Products containing THC must comply with strict regulations, and possession or use outside these regulations could lead to legal consequences.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Is vaping THC safer than smoking cannabis?
A: Many believe vaping reduces exposure to harmful compounds since it avoids combustion. However, long-term effects are still being studied.
Q: Can I travel with THC vape products?
A: Traveling with THC products can be risky due to varying laws across regions and countries. Always check local regulations before traveling.
Q: What’s the difference between THC and CBD vapes?
A: THC vapes contain tetrahydrocannabinol, which has psychoactive effects, whereas CBD vapes contain cannabidiol, known for its non-psychoactive therapeutic benefits.
